Net interest income is the most important contributor to bank profitability, with the next most important factor being operating expense levels. If we really want to understand how banks generate their profits, and how to maximise these, we need to look at what they do to generate net interest income, at the factors that impact on net interest income, and at what impacts on their operating expenses.
